About the Event
Join us for IdentityNORTH’s 2022 Fall Symposium on October 26, 2022 in Ottawa, Ontario for an exclusive view of the Future of Pan-Canadian Digital Governments.
The main questions for this series will be:
→ Where are Canadian governments compared to governments around the world.
→ How do we get them where we would like them to be?
Over the course of the day, you’ll have the chance to listen to, but also be a part of the conversations that are driving change in digital governments. We encourage you to join in as we tackle some of the most pressing questions facing our sector, businesses, and communities in Canada today.

Why Attend IdentityNORTH Events?
IdentityNORTH was founded on a vision of building a community for the purpose of supporting 3 objectives:
Educate:
Inspire Canadians with a sense of the new opportunities presented by broad adoption of decentralized Digital ID as a foundational piece in our lives. We see a huge opportunity to grow our economy by building literacy around decentralized Digital ID, privacy, and the emergence of our digital economy.
Connect:
Guide Canadians into a bigger, broader set of discussions, and activities surrounding decentralized Digital ID and its applications. The solutions to the challenges and opportunities ahead likely already lie in exploring each other’s ideas, technology, and working together. We can’t work together if we don’t know each other. How better to really know someone than to learn from leaders, engage in lively discussion, explore new ideas and share meals together?
Promote:
Support world-class Canadian companies as they seek to gain profile and access to projects and opportunities across Canada and around the world. We Canadians punch above our weight, contributing seminal work like The 7 Laws of Identity, Privacy by Design, the widely adopted Levels of Assurance, and the decentralized Digital ID and Authentication Council of Canada. Unfortunately, we often export by exporting our people. IdentityNORTH will help Canadians to share our technology and architectures around the world and, in doing so, to also export our principles to help lead the world. We will help create a globally recognized hub of excellence here in Canada.
